How did you and Courtney connect?<\/p>\n<p><strong>Amie Williams:<\/strong>\u00a0My dad was a pilot and lived on airports. When I\u2019d visit him in the summers as a kid I would always try to help him with whatever I could working on his airplanes, whether it was handing over tools or just watching him in awe. He was a Chevy guy mostly, and always had cool cars or trucks around. My dad passed in an airplane accident when I was 12.<\/p>\n<p>I\u2019ve always liked the Mustang. I\u2019m not sure if it had to do with my fascination of horses when I was little. When I was old enough to drive, I told my mom I wanted a Mustang. She thought they were too powerful for me to have as a teenager first learning how to drive. After a few cars and finally moving out, I turned the pages in an auto trader straight to the Ford Mustang classifieds and found a manual 2001 V6 Mustang with a few mods and an exhaust with my then-husband. We went and test drove it and brought it home. I am now on my fifth Mustang and don\u2019t plan on stopping there.<\/p>\n<p><strong>RacingJunk:<\/strong> You&#8217;re going to be touring a little this spring before you head out with Ford in July. What are your plans for the Bronco this year?<\/p>\n<p><strong>Courtney Barber:<\/strong> Oh weather! Remember the TV show Press Your Luck and how they used to repeat over and over &#8220;no whammies&#8221;? I feel like I&#8217;ve been doing that ever since hurricane Florence last year. I&#8217;ve never even thought about it before this trip to the Arctic. The past 3 months I&#8217;ve been trying to figure out how we can make it in April but there&#8217;s this thing called the ice break that happens and once it does the ice road actually melts and you drive on gravel. Well there is a four to six-week period where you just can&#8217;t travel. And if you happen to be on the northern side of this and a bridge gets knocked out by a chunk of ice, you&#8217;re stuck there until it&#8217;s over. So instead of being an idiot I&#8217;ve decided to hit up a few more shows with both the Mustang and Bronco, before the journey to the Arctic in July and August ending at the Woodward Dream Cruise in Detroit.<\/p>\n<p><strong>RacingJunk:<\/strong> How have the vehicles weathered the winter? When you do everything in a classic just making it there is a success, I don&#8217;t need to be the fastest or have the most points or anything like that. None of that matters to me. We win when we make it to the hotel each night! My vehicles couldn&#8217;t be any more different so it really is an extreme difference switching from one to the other, and stopping distance changes greatly! The challenge for this year will be getting as comfortable with the Bronco as I am with the Mustang, both in driving and repairs. Have you ever used a farm jack? They are terrifying!<\/p>\n<p><strong>Amie Williams:<\/strong>\u00a0With the trip, I plan to report everything and document with photos.
